 What Is an Engine Code Reader, car diagnostic tool?

Engine Code Readers


An engine code reader is a device that can be plugged into a car’s diagnostic port. The reader will then read the code to find out what is wrong with the car. The diagnostic port is typically found under the steering column in cars and trucks as well as on motorcycles.

Benefits of Using a Car Code Reader

A car code reader is a device that can be used to scan a vehicle's onboard computer and retrieve diagnostic trouble codes.

This device can be used to diagnose various problems with the car and its engine. The code reader is usually plugged into the OBD-II port, which is usually located under the dashboard behind the driver's side of the windshield.
